The Wittekindsquelle is a well in Lübbecke (North Rhine-Westphalia/Germany). The well was named after the Saxon leader Wittekind (Widukind) who lived in the 8th century.
The well lies near the top of the Reineberg hill. According to a legend, Wittekind was cured from his leprosy by the water of the well. It certainly was important for the nearby Reineberg castle.
It has to be noted that several wells in North Rhine-Westphalia are called Wittekindsquelle.
